Transaction 59986b702158e3ae28250f501118a6a8829fae188d32d0cf6fbf6816d08e5aa9

1 Input
2 Outputs
  • 59986b702158e3ae28250f501118a6a8829fae188d32d0cf6fbf6816d08e5aa9:0
  • value  1961245
    address  3MsDtW5CUWdo4fNoc6s1THH7R3erfuP6bB
  • 59986b702158e3ae28250f501118a6a8829fae188d32d0cf6fbf6816d08e5aa9:1
  • value  987767192
    address  32R2kgsJrBpbox2ST4Kv19DJGKvAyWgFeE